The answers show up here! This is a forum - not a call center, so there's no "your question will be answered in 5 minutes" - but since we're all fairly friendly people who like helping out, chances are your questions will be answered within a day, usually within a few hours!

You just have to keep an eye on the thread you started (which is where we are) and someone usually can answer fairly quickly (like I said, usually within a few hours).

So if you have a question, it's best to put it in the title. For example "Why does _________ happen to my phone?" or "How can I _________" then in the body of the post, describe what's happening with as much detail as you can provide, and also make sure to include your device name and model number, what version of Android, and your carrier (For example - Galaxy S4, i337m version, running 4.4.2 on Rogers). Most of this information can be found in the settings under "about phone" or "about device".

Hopefully this helps! and Welcome to the forums!
